Does this book focus on a specific religion?

No, Karen Armstrong explores a wide range of global traditions, from Daoism to Indigenous perspectives, to find universal truths.

How does this book compare to scientific climate texts?

While scientific texts focus on the 'how' of climate change, Sacred Nature focuses on the 'why' of our emotional disconnect from the earth.
